About this vintage design furniture
Very nice set of 6 brutalist oak dining chairs, made in France in the 60's.
These chairs are called razor blade chairs because of the shape of the back.
The seat is made of straw.
These chairs are attributed to Guillerme et Chambron.
They are made with a very solid oak structure.

About the designer
Robert GUILLERME & Jacques CHAMBRON
Robert Guillerme is a French designer whose furniture is a benchmark among the creations of the 50s and 70s. Chambron was a great help to him, thanks to his business acumen.
